    History and development:
    Internet poker emerged into the belated 1990s as a result of developments in technology as well as the net. 1st internet poker space, Planet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a little but passionate community. But was at the early 2000s that internet poker practiced exponential growth, mostly as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

    Advantages of Internet Poker:
    Online poker provides several benefits over old-fashioned brick-and-mortar casinos. Firstly, it offers a broader range of game choices, including different poker variants and stakes, providing to your preferences and budgets of all kinds of people. Also, internet poker spaces tend to be open 24/7, getting rid of the limitations of actual casino operating hours. Additionally, on the web systems frequently offer appealing bonuses, commitment programs, and capability to play numerous tables at the same time, boosting the entire gaming experience.
